Управляйте внешним видом и поведением шкалы в географических осях
GeographicScalebar
свойства управляют внешним видом и поведением шкалы, включенной в GeographicAxes
объект.
Доступ к GeographicScalebar
объект через Scalebar
свойство GeographicAxes
объект. Используйте запись через точку, чтобы относиться к GeographicScalebar
свойства.
% Create a Geographic Axes. gx = geoaxes; % Get the GeographicScalebar object. sb = gx.Scalebar; % Set a GeographicScalebar object property. gx.Scalebar.Visible = 'off';
BackgroundAlpha
— Прозрачность фона шкалы
(значение по умолчанию) | скалярПрозрачность фона шкалы в виде скаляра между 0
и 1
, включительно. Значение 1
означает, что фон шкалы полностью непрозрачен и 0
средние значения это абсолютно прозрачная (невидимая операция).
Пример: gx.Scalebar.BackgroundAlpha = 0.2;
BackgroundColor
— Цвет фона шкалы
(значение по умолчанию) | триплет RGB | шестнадцатеричный цветовой код | название цвета | короткое название цветаЦвет фона шкалы в виде триплета RGB, шестнадцатеричного цветового кода, названия цвета или короткого названия цвета.
Для пользовательского цвета задайте триплет RGB или шестнадцатеричный цветовой код.
Триплет RGB представляет собой трехэлементный вектор-строку, элементы которого определяют интенсивность красных, зеленых и синих компонентов цвета. Интенсивность должна быть в области значений [0,1]
; например, [0.4 0.6 0.7]
.
Шестнадцатеричный цветовой код является вектором символов или строковым скаляром, который запускается с символа хеша (#
) сопровождаемый тремя или шестью шестнадцатеричными цифрами, которые могут лежать в диапазоне от 0
к F
. Значения не являются чувствительными к регистру. Таким образом, цветовые коды '#FF8800'
, '#ff8800'
, '#F80'
, и '#f80'
эквивалентны.
Кроме того, вы можете задать имена некоторых простых цветов. Эта таблица приводит опции именованного цвета, эквивалентные триплеты RGB и шестнадцатеричные цветовые коды.
Название цвета | Краткое название | Триплет RGB | Шестнадцатеричный цветовой код | Внешний вид |
---|---|---|---|---|
'red' | 'r' | [1 0 0]
| '#FF0000' | |
'green' | 'g' | [0 1 0]
| '#00FF00' | |
'blue' | 'b' | [0 0 1]
| '#0000FF' | |
'cyan'
| 'c' | [0 1 1]
| '#00FFFF' | |
'magenta' | 'm' | [1 0 1]
| '#FF00FF' | |
'yellow' | 'y' | [1 1 0]
| '#FFFF00' | |
'black' | 'k' | [0 0 0]
| '#000000'
| |
'white' | 'w' | [1 1 1]
| '#FFFFFF' | |
'none' | Не применяется | Не применяется | Не применяется | Нет цвета |
Вот являются триплеты RGB и шестнадцатеричные цветовые коды для цветов по умолчанию использованием MATLAB® во многих типах графиков.
Триплет RGB | Шестнадцатеричный цветовой код | Внешний вид |
---|---|---|
[0 0.4470 0.7410]
| '#0072BD' | |
[0.8500 0.3250 0.0980]
| '#D95319' | |
[0.9290 0.6940 0.1250]
| '#EDB120' | |
[0.4940 0.1840 0.5560]
| '#7E2F8E' | |
[0.4660 0.6740 0.1880]
| '#77AC30' | |
[0.3010 0.7450 0.9330]
| '#4DBEEE' | |
[0.6350 0.0780 0.1840]
| '#A2142F' |
Пример: gx.Scalebar.BackgroundColor = [0 0 1];
Пример: gx.Scalebar.BackgroundColor = 'b';
Пример: gx.Scalebar.BackgroundColor = 'none';
Пример: gx.Scalebar.BackgroundColor = '#0000FF';
EdgeColor
— Цвет линий в шкале
(значение по умолчанию) | триплет RGB | шестнадцатеричный цветовой код | название цвета | короткое название цветаЦвет линий в шкале в виде триплета RGB, шестнадцатеричного цветового кода, названия цвета или короткого названия цвета.
Для пользовательского цвета задайте триплет RGB или шестнадцатеричный цветовой код.
Триплет RGB представляет собой трехэлементный вектор-строку, элементы которого определяют интенсивность красных, зеленых и синих компонентов цвета. Интенсивность должна быть в области значений [0,1]
; например, [0.4 0.6 0.7]
.
Шестнадцатеричный цветовой код является вектором символов или строковым скаляром, который запускается с символа хеша (#
) сопровождаемый тремя или шестью шестнадцатеричными цифрами, которые могут лежать в диапазоне от 0
к F
. Значения не являются чувствительными к регистру. Таким образом, цветовые коды '#FF8800'
, '#ff8800'
, '#F80'
, и '#f80'
эквивалентны.
Кроме того, вы можете задать имена некоторых простых цветов. Эта таблица приводит опции именованного цвета, эквивалентные триплеты RGB и шестнадцатеричные цветовые коды.
Название цвета | Краткое название | Триплет RGB | Шестнадцатеричный цветовой код | Внешний вид |
---|---|---|---|---|
'red' | 'r' | [1 0 0]
| '#FF0000' | |
'green' | 'g' | [0 1 0]
| '#00FF00' | |
'blue' | 'b' | [0 0 1]
| '#0000FF' | |
'cyan'
| 'c' | [0 1 1]
| '#00FFFF' | |
'magenta' | 'm' | [1 0 1]
| '#FF00FF' | |
'yellow' | 'y' | [1 1 0]
| '#FFFF00' | |
'black' | 'k' | [0 0 0]
| '#000000'
| |
'white' | 'w' | [1 1 1]
| '#FFFFFF' | |
'none' | Не применяется | Не применяется | Не применяется | Нет цвета |
Вот являются триплеты RGB и шестнадцатеричные цветовые коды для цветов по умолчанию использованием MATLAB во многих типах графиков.
Триплет RGB | Шестнадцатеричный цветовой код | Внешний вид |
---|---|---|
[0 0.4470 0.7410]
| '#0072BD' | |
[0.8500 0.3250 0.0980]
| '#D95319' | |
[0.9290 0.6940 0.1250]
| '#EDB120' | |
[0.4940 0.1840 0.5560]
| '#7E2F8E' | |
[0.4660 0.6740 0.1880]
| '#77AC30' | |
[0.3010 0.7450 0.9330]
| '#4DBEEE' | |
[0.6350 0.0780 0.1840]
| '#A2142F' |
Установка AxisColor
свойство для родительских географических осей устанавливает EdgeColor
свойство для шкалы к тому же значению. С другой стороны установка свойства шкалы не устанавливает AxisColor
свойство. Чтобы препятствовать тому, чтобы значение свойства оси заменило значение свойства шкалы, установите значение оси сначала, и затем установите значение свойства шкалы.
Пример: gx.Scalebar.EdgeColor = 'b';
Пример: gx.Scalebar.EdgeColor = 'blue';
Пример: gx.Scalebar.EdgeColor = [0 0 1];
Пример: gx.Scalebar.EdgeColor = '#0000FF';
LineWidth
— Ширина линий в шкале
(значение по умолчанию) | положительное значениеШирина линий в шкале в виде положительного значения в модулях точки. Один пункт равен 1/72 дюйма.
Пример: gx.Scalebar.LineWidth = 2;
Установка LineWidth
свойство для родительских географических осей устанавливает LineWidth
свойство для шкалы к тому же значению. С другой стороны установка свойства шкалы не устанавливает свойство осей. Чтобы препятствовать тому, чтобы значение свойства осей заменило значение свойства шкалы, установите значение осей сначала, и затем установите значение свойства шкалы.
Visible
— Видимость шкалы'on'
(значение по умолчанию) | логическое значение включения - выключенияВидимость шкалы в виде 'on'
или 'off'
, или как числовой или логический 1
TRUE
) или 0
ложь
). Значение 'on'
эквивалентно true
, и 'off'
эквивалентно false
. Таким образом можно использовать значение этого свойства как логическое значение. Значение хранится как логическое значение включения - выключения типа matlab.lang.OnOffSwitchState
.
'on'
— Отобразите шкалу.
'off'
— Скройте шкалу, не удаляя его. Можно все еще получить доступ к свойствам невидимой шкалы при помощи GeographicScalebar
объект.
Пример: gx.Scalebar.Visible = 'off';
FontName
FontName 'FixedWidth'
Название шрифта в виде поддержанного системой названия шрифта или 'FixedWidth'
. Стандартный шрифт зависит от определенной системы и локали. Чтобы использовать шрифт фиксированной ширины, который работает хорошо в любой локали, задайте 'FixedWidth'
. Фактический используемый шрифт фиксированной ширины зависит от FixedWidthFontName
свойство корневого объекта.
Установка FontName
свойство для родительских географических осей устанавливает FontName
свойство для шкалы к тому же значению. С другой стороны установка свойства шкалы не устанавливает свойство осей. Чтобы препятствовать тому, чтобы значение свойства осей заменило значение свойства шкалы, установите значение осей сначала, и затем установите значение свойства шкалы.
Пример: gx.Scalebar.FontName = 'Cambria';
FontSize
'FontSize'
(значение по умолчанию) | скалярное числовое значениеРазмер шрифта в виде скалярного числового значения.
Установка FontSize
свойство для родительских географических осей устанавливает FontSize
свойство для объекта шкалы. С другой стороны установка свойства шкалы не устанавливает родительское свойство осей. Чтобы препятствовать тому, чтобы значение свойства осей заменило значение свойства шкалы, установите значение осей сначала, и затем установите значение свойства шкалы.
При использовании размера шрифта, заданного родительскими географическими осями, шкала масштабирует размер шрифта к 80% родительского размера шрифта.
Пример: gx.Scalebar.FontSize = 12;
FontWeight
— Символьная толщина'normal'
(значение по умолчанию) | 'bold'
Символьная толщина в виде одного из этих значений:
'normal'
— Вес по умолчанию, как задано конкретным шрифтом
'bold'
— Более толстые символьные основы, чем вес по умолчанию
MATLAB использует FontWeight
свойство выбрать шрифт из тех шрифтов, доступных в вашей системе. Не все шрифты имеют полужирное начертание шрифта. Поэтому установка жирного шрифта все еще привести к установке обычного шрифта.
Установка FontWeight
свойство для родительских географических осей устанавливает FontWeight
свойство для шкалы к тому же значению. С другой стороны установка свойства шкалы не устанавливает родительское свойство осей. Чтобы препятствовать тому, чтобы значение свойства осей заменило значение свойства шкалы, установите значение осей сначала, и затем установите значение свойства шкалы.
Пример: gx.Scalebar.FontWeight = 'bold';
FontColor
FontColor
(значение по умолчанию) | триплет RGB | шестнадцатеричный цветовой код | название цвета | короткое название цветаЦвет шрифта в виде триплета RGB, шестнадцатеричного цветового кода, названия цвета или короткого названия цвета.
Для пользовательского цвета задайте триплет RGB или шестнадцатеричный цветовой код.
Триплет RGB представляет собой трехэлементный вектор-строку, элементы которого определяют интенсивность красных, зеленых и синих компонентов цвета. Интенсивность должна быть в области значений [0,1]
; например, [0.4 0.6 0.7]
.
Шестнадцатеричный цветовой код является вектором символов или строковым скаляром, который запускается с символа хеша (#
) сопровождаемый тремя или шестью шестнадцатеричными цифрами, которые могут лежать в диапазоне от 0
к F
. Значения не являются чувствительными к регистру. Таким образом, цветовые коды '#FF8800'
, '#ff8800'
, '#F80'
, и '#f80'
эквивалентны.
Кроме того, вы можете задать имена некоторых простых цветов. Эта таблица приводит опции именованного цвета, эквивалентные триплеты RGB и шестнадцатеричные цветовые коды.
Название цвета | Краткое название | Триплет RGB | Шестнадцатеричный цветовой код | Внешний вид |
---|---|---|---|---|
'red' | 'r' | [1 0 0]
| '#FF0000' | |
'green' | 'g' | [0 1 0]
| '#00FF00' | |
'blue' | 'b' | [0 0 1]
| '#0000FF' | |
'cyan'
| 'c' | [0 1 1]
| '#00FFFF' | |
'magenta' | 'm' | [1 0 1]
| '#FF00FF' | |
'yellow' | 'y' | [1 1 0]
| '#FFFF00' | |
'black' | 'k' | [0 0 0]
| '#000000'
| |
'white' | 'w' | [1 1 1]
| '#FFFFFF' | |
'none' | Не применяется | Не применяется | Не применяется | Нет цвета |
Вот являются триплеты RGB и шестнадцатеричные цветовые коды для цветов по умолчанию использованием MATLAB во многих типах графиков.
Триплет RGB | Шестнадцатеричный цветовой код | Внешний вид |
---|---|---|
[0 0.4470 0.7410]
| '#0072BD' | |
[0.8500 0.3250 0.0980]
| '#D95319' | |
[0.9290 0.6940 0.1250]
| '#EDB120' | |
[0.4940 0.1840 0.5560]
| '#7E2F8E' | |
[0.4660 0.6740 0.1880]
| '#77AC30' | |
[0.3010 0.7450 0.9330]
| '#4DBEEE' | |
[0.6350 0.0780 0.1840]
| '#A2142F' |
Установка AxisColor
свойство для родительских географических осей устанавливает FontColor
свойство для шкалы к тому же значению. С другой стороны установка свойства шкалы не устанавливает родительское свойство осей. Чтобы препятствовать тому, чтобы родительское значение свойства осей заменило значение свойства шкалы, установите значение осей сначала, и затем установите значение свойства шкалы.
Пример: gx.Scalebar.FontColor = 'b';
Пример: gx.Scalebar.FontColor = 'blue';
Пример: gx.Scalebar.FontColor = [0 0 1];
Пример: gx.Scalebar.FontColor = '#0000FF';
FontAngle
— Символьный наклон'normal'
(значение по умолчанию) | 'italic'
Символьный наклон в виде 'normal'
или 'italic'
. Не все шрифты имеют оба стиля шрифта. Поэтому курсивный шрифт может выглядеть одинаково как обычный шрифт.
Установка FontAngle
свойство для родительских географических осей устанавливает FontAngle
свойство для шкалы к тому же значению. С другой стороны установка свойства шкалы не устанавливает родительское свойство осей. Чтобы препятствовать тому, чтобы родительское значение свойства осей заменило значение свойства шкалы, установите значение осей сначала, и затем установите значение свойства шкалы.
Пример: gx.Scalebar.FontAngle = 'italic';
FontSmoothing
— Символьное сглаживание'on'
(значение по умолчанию) | логическое значение включения - выключенияСглаживание символа в виде 'on'
или 'off'
, или как числовой или логический 1
TRUE
) или 0
ложь
). Значение 'on'
эквивалентно true
, и 'off'
эквивалентно false
. Таким образом можно использовать значение этого свойства как логическое значение. Значение хранится как логическое значение включения - выключения типа matlab.lang.OnOffSwitchState
.
'on'
— Используйте сглаживание, чтобы уменьшать зубчатый внешний вид текстовых символов и сделать текст легче читать. В определенных случаях, сглаживавших текстовых смешениях против цвета фона и может заставить текст казаться расплывчатым.
'off'
— Не используйте сглаживание. Используйте эту установку, если текст кажется расплывчатым.
Пример: gx.Scalebar.FontSmoothing = 'off';
Parent
— Родительский элемент шкалыGeographicAxes
Это свойство доступно только для чтения.
Родительский элемент шкалы в виде GeographicAxes
объект.
Объекты шкалы не перечислены в Children
свойство родительского GeographicAxes
объект.
Children
— Дочерние элементы шкалыGraphicsPlaceholder
массивЭто свойство доступно только для чтения.
Дочерние элементы шкалы в виде пустого GraphicsPlaceholder
массив. Шкала не имеет никаких дочерних элементов.
1. Если смысл перевода понятен, то лучше оставьте как есть и не придирайтесь к словам, синонимам и тому подобному. О вкусах не спорим.
2. Не дополняйте перевод комментариями “от себя”. В исправлении не должно появляться дополнительных смыслов и комментариев, отсутствующих в оригинале. Такие правки не получится интегрировать в алгоритме автоматического перевода.
3. Сохраняйте структуру оригинального текста - например, не разбивайте одно предложение на два.
4. Не имеет смысла однотипное исправление перевода какого-то термина во всех предложениях. Исправляйте только в одном месте. Когда Вашу правку одобрят, это исправление будет алгоритмически распространено и на другие части документации.
5. По иным вопросам, например если надо исправить заблокированное для перевода слово, обратитесь к редакторам через форму технической поддержки.